How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Rogers Park?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rogers Park Studio Apartments | $1,387 | $950 | $1,797 |
| Rogers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,598 | $1,225 | $2,300 |
| Rogers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,089 | $1,525 | $4,500 |
| Rogers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,851 | $1,595 | $5,000 |
| Rogers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,585 | $2,750 | $3,995 |
